簡體   English   中英

如何檢測iframe的源頁面是否已完全加載到DOM中

[英]How to detect if iframe's source page is fully loaded into DOM

我希望在將iframe的源頁面加載到DOM中以執行一些自定義客戶端之后觸發事件。 請幫我。

使用onload事件:

document.getElementById("iframe-id").addEventListener("load",event=>{
    //Do some stuff when iframe loaded
})

如果iframe的內容與包含頁面的來源相同,則可以在其上偵聽DOMContentLoaded事件:

theFrame.documentWindow.addEventListener("DOMContentLoaded", function() {
    // ...
});

(如果內容不是來自同一來源,那么我認為您無法掛鈎該事件-但這沒關系,因為您也將無法進行您提到的自定義。:- ))

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M